What are the three modes of persuasion in rhetoric?

Back

Ethos, Pathos, Logos.

Define Ethos in the context of persuasive communication.

Back

Ethos refers to the credibility or ethical appeal of the speaker or writer.

What is Pathos and how is it used in arguments?

Back

Pathos is an emotional appeal that aims to persuade an audience by eliciting feelings.

Explain Logos and its significance in persuasive writing.

Back

Logos is a logical appeal that uses reasoning, facts, and evidence to persuade an audience.

How can a speaker establish Ethos in their argument?

Back

A speaker can establish Ethos by demonstrating expertise, credibility, and moral character.

Give an example of Pathos in advertising.

Back

An advertisement showing a sad animal in a shelter to evoke sympathy and encourage donations.
